A skill for starting a real-time, private chat channel with another coding agent through the Agent Mailer broker.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it to create a channel, share its join token, and exchange messages until the channel closes or pauses.
Why use it?
It creates a direct communication path when agents need to coordinate work.

Security

Grade A, and why

agentstartchat scanned grade A with 1 finding against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 3d ago.

A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.

Makes network callslowCapability

Not a fault in itself. Listed so you know the mod talks to something, and to what.
